In the load module using Newton as pressure is wrong. You should use Pascal for metric or Mega pascal if you used mm in your dimensions.
I think there is a mistake. You should have selected "Total Force" as the distribution, because you used your Total Force as the magnitude and not the Force per uni area. (See Abaqus Docs "Defining a pressure load")
